Sheet Music: Score
The illusion of the end : for orchestra / David Chisholm.
by David Chisholm (2003)

- Instrumentation: 2 flutes, 2 oboes (2nd doubling cor anglais), 2 clarinets in B flat (2nd doubling bass clarinet), 2 bassoons, 4 horns in F, 2 trumpets in B flat, 3 trombones, tuba, timpani, percussion, harp, strings (minimum 8.6.5.4.3).

Published by: Australian Music Centre — 1 facsimile score (41p. -- A3 (portrait))
Duration: 5 min.
Premiered by the Tasmanian Symphony Orchestra, conducted by Ken Young, Federation Concert Hall rehearsal studio, Hobart, 18 December 2003.
Composed for the Tasmanian Symphony Orchestra as part of the 2003 Australian Composers' Orchestral Forum (ACOF).
Title taken from Jean Baudrillard's critical theory text.
Also known as 'L'illusion de la fin'.
